Tips for Styling Bob Hairstyles
When it comes to styling bob hairstyles for black women, there are a few key tips to keep in mind:
- Choose the right length: There are various lengths of bob hairstyles, including chin-length, shoulder-length, and longer bobs. Consider your face shape and personal style when choosing the length that suits you best.
- Experiment with different textures: Bob hairstyles can be styled straight, curly, or with added texture. Don’t be afraid to experiment with different textures to find the look that suits you.
- Accessorize: Add accessories such as headbands, scarves, or hair clips to enhance your bob hairstyle and make it stand out.
Best Bob Hairstyles for Black Women
Now, let’s take a look at some of the best bob hairstyles for black women:
1. The Blunt Bob
The blunt bob is a classic choice that never goes out of style. It features a straight cut at the ends, creating a sharp and clean look. This bob hairstyle is perfect for black women who want a sleek and polished appearance.
2. The Bob with Bangs
Adding bangs to a bob hairstyle can completely transform your look. Whether you opt for blunt bangs or side-swept bangs, they add a touch of femininity and softness to the overall style.
3. The Bob with Curls
If you have naturally curly hair, embracing your curls with a bob hairstyle can be a great choice. The combination of curls and a bob creates a trendy and effortless look.
FAQs
Q: Are bob hairstyles suitable for all face shapes?
A: Bob hairstyles can be tailored to suit different face shapes. Consult with a hairstylist to find the best bob hairstyle for your face shape.
Q: How do I maintain a bob hairstyle?
A: Regular trims are essential to keep your bob hairstyle looking fresh and maintaining its shape. Additionally, use styling products to keep your hair in place and protect it from heat damage.
Q: Can I wear a bob hairstyle with natural hair?
A: Absolutely! Bob hairstyles can be styled with natural hair, and they can be a great way to showcase your natural texture.
Q: How can I add volume to a bob hairstyle?
A: To add volume to a bob hairstyle, use volumizing products and consider adding layers to create movement and body.
